The scratchpad is a shared block between all functions of a given device. Due to HW limitations, we can't properly close its parity notifications to all functions on legal flows. E.g., it's possible that while taking a register dump from one function a parity error would be triggered on other functions. Today driver doesn't consider this parity as a 'real' parity unless its being accompanied by additional indications [which would happen in a real parity scenario]; But it does print notifications for such events in the system logs. This eliminates such prints - in case of real parities driver would have additional indications; But if this is the only signal user will not even see a parity being logged in the system.
